Advertisement

Area-China Python爬虫项目:获取中国五级行政区划数据

  • 5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
Area-China Python爬虫项目旨在通过Python编程技术从互联网上抓取并整理中国现行五级行政区划的数据信息,便于进一步地理数据分析与应用。 这是一个基于Python语言编写的爬虫项目,用于获取并存储中国省市区以及镇、街道、村、居委会等五级行政区域的数据到Excel文件中。 一级:省/直辖市/自治区 二级:地级市 三级:市辖区/县(旗)/县级市/自治县(自治旗)/特区/林区 四级:镇/乡/民族乡/县辖区/街道 五级:村/居委会 本项目仅用于学习交流。运行程序需要Python3环境,可在项目根目录下执行 `pip install -r requirements.txt` 安装依赖。 建议使用单线程爬取以避免被反爬虫策略阻止。 参数说明: - year: 要爬取的年份,默认为2020 - encoding: 编码,默认为gb2312 - province_code_list: 指定要爬取的一级行政区数据,若为空则默认爬取全国一级行政区数据

全部评论 (0)

还没有任何评论哟~
客服
客服
  • Area-China Python
    优质
    Area-China Python爬虫项目旨在通过Python编程技术从互联网上抓取并整理中国现行五级行政区划的数据信息,便于进一步地理数据分析与应用。 这是一个基于Python语言编写的爬虫项目,用于获取并存储中国省市区以及镇、街道、村、居委会等五级行政区域的数据到Excel文件中。 一级:省/直辖市/自治区 二级:地级市 三级:市辖区/县(旗)/县级市/自治县(自治旗)/特区/林区 四级:镇/乡/民族乡/县辖区/街道 五级:村/居委会 本项目仅用于学习交流。运行程序需要Python3环境,可在项目根目录下执行 `pip install -r requirements.txt` 安装依赖。 建议使用单线程爬取以避免被反爬虫策略阻止。 参数说明: - year: 要爬取的年份,默认为2020 - encoding: 编码,默认为gb2312 - province_code_list: 指定要爬取的一级行政区数据,若为空则默认爬取全国一级行政区数据
  • 的SQL
    优质
    本数据库包含了中国从省级至村级共五个层级的行政区划信息,便于进行地理数据分析与应用开发。 全国五级行政区域数据SQL查询包括省、市、区、街镇以及乡村的信息。
  • 的SQL
    优质
    本资源提供中国五级行政区划(省、市、县、乡、村)的完整SQL数据库文件,便于地理信息系统与数据分析应用。 全国行政区划采用五级联动的SQL数据结构。
  • China分:2020年(省、市、县、镇、村)
    优质
    本资料提供了2020年中国的五级行政区划详细信息,包括省级、市级、县级、乡级及村级单位,有助于了解中国行政地理结构。 2021年中国全国五级行政区划(省、市、县、镇、村)的数据来源于中华人民共和国国家统计局。截至2020年6月30日的数据显示共有679,237个行政单位,数据格式包括CSV和SQL两种:area_code_2021.csv.gz以及area_code_2021.sql.gz。 行政区划级别分为五级: - 第一级为省、直辖市及自治区; - 第二级是地级市; - 第三级涵盖市辖区、县(旗)、县级市、自治县(自治旗)、特区和林区; - 第四级包括镇、乡、民族乡以及街道; - 最后一级则是村或居委会。 值得注意的是,自2019年至2020年期间出现了大量村镇合并现象。例如: 山东省青岛市莱西市在两年间减少了93个村庄; 山东省聊城市高唐县则在同一时间段内少了64个行政单位。 这些变化反映了中国行政区划的动态调整和优化过程。
  • 优质
    《五级地区行政区划数据》是一份详尽记录中国从国家级至村级五个层级行政区域分布情况的数据资料,为研究与应用提供精准地理信息。 《5级地区行政区划数据详解》 在信息技术领域,特别是地理信息系统(GIS)和数据分析工作中,准确、完整的行政区划数据至关重要。本段落将深入探讨“5级地区行政区划数据”这一概念,并解析其含义、作用以及相关应用。 行政区划数据是指按照国家或地区的行政级别划分的地理区域信息,通常包括各级行政单位的边界、名称及代码等详细内容。在中国,行政级别的划分依次为省、市(地级)、县(县级),乡和村构成最基层的管理单元。这种分级体系确保了国家管理和公共服务的有效覆盖。 “5级地区行政区划数据”是指包含这些级别信息的数据集。具体来说,它可能包括以下内容: 1. 省份数据:中国共有34个省级行政区,其中包括23个省、5个自治区、4个直辖市和2个特别行政区。 2. 地级市数据:在省级单位之下为地级城市或地区单元,如地级市、自治州等。这类行政区域的数量根据省份的不同而有所差异。 3. 县级市及县的数据:地级市级别下设县级市、县以及各种类型的自治区和旗。 4. 镇乡数据:包括乡镇一级的管理单位,例如镇或乡。 5. 街道村级信息:最基层单元如社区或者村庄。 这些数据的应用范围广泛且深远,主要包括: 1. 地图制作与GIS应用:在地图绘制中,行政区划数据是基础内容之一。它有助于清晰展示各级行政区域的边界情况。 2. 社会统计分析:人口普查、经济统计数据等需要精确的地理信息支持,以便进行地区间的比较和深入研究。 3. 公共服务规划:城市发展规划、交通建设方案以及教育资源分配政策制定都需要基于对行政区划的理解来进行科学决策。 4. 企业选址与市场分析:企业在开展市场调研时会利用这些数据来确定目标区域,并据此做出店铺布局等商业决定。 5. 网络服务定位优化:互联网服务如外卖和快递配送依赖于准确的地理信息,以便更好地规划服务范围和服务路线。 在实际应用中,“5级地区行政区划数据”通常以多种格式存储与交换,例如Shapefile、GeoJSON或KML等。这些不同的文件类型便于跨平台的数据处理工作,并且需要定期更新维护来反映最新的行政区域变动情况。 总的来说,“5级地区行政区划数据”是理解和操作中国地理空间信息的重要工具,在科学研究、政策制定及商业决策等多个领域发挥着关键作用。正确使用这类数据可以提升工作效率,推动信息化社会的发展进程。
  • 联动
    优质
    全国行政区划五级联动数据库是一部全面覆盖中国国家、省、市、县、乡五级行政单位的信息系统,提供详尽准确的区域划分数据查询服务。 2018年最新全国省市区县乡镇五级联动MySQL数据库,解压后大小接近77M,包含72万行数据,地区精确到村级别,单表设计便于实现五级联动功能。已亲测可用,并提供SQL文件格式以供直接导入使用。
  • 联动
    优质
    全国行政区划五级联动数据库是一款全面覆盖中国从国家级到村级五个层级行政区划信息的数据管理系统,为用户提供精准、便捷的查询与分析服务。 包含72万行数据的SQL文件,地区详细到村一级,单表设计便于实现五级联动功能。已亲测可用,可以直接导入使用。
  • china-province-city-area-data:省市
    优质
    China-Province-City-Area-Data是中国各地区详细行政区划的数据集合,包含各省、市、自治区及其下属区域的信息。 中国行政区域数据可以通过运行 `npm install china-area-data` 命令来安装最新版本的 data.json 文件,默认情况下会使用最新的版本。在升级大版本之前,请务必查看变更日志。 - v5 版本更新了最新数据,特别注意东莞和中山没有区划信息,填充了下一级县的信息,并且补充了台湾省的数据。 - 同时增加了 `data-array.json` 文件,提供了数组格式的数据支持。 - 在v4版本中,将原本应该属于市辖区的区域从直辖市分离出来。此版本与 v3 版本相同。 - v3.0.0 根据 2017 年 3 月 10 日统计局发布的数据进行了更新,在该版本中重庆下的县被作为列表单独列出。 v2.1.0 简化了市辖区名称,不再使用“市”前缀。例如:“北京市 - 北京市市辖区 - 东城区”的结构简化为 “北京市 - 市辖区 - 东城区”。 在 v2.0.0 版本中,根据最新的行政区划进行了更新,部分区域已经不存在,并且一些ID也做了相应调整。因此,在进行版本升级时,请谨慎评估后端数据存储设计和前端交互的影响,避免错误地更新用户数据或导致数据丢失。 请注意完整更新的细节(虽然原文提到有图示说明但此处未提供具体图像信息)。
  • 利用Python
    优质
    本项目介绍如何使用Python编程语言从官方API或网站中抓取和解析中国各层级行政区划信息,并进行有效存储与展示。 使用Python获取全国行政区数据,并通过爬虫技术收集这些数据后进行格式化处理。